Eye irritation refers to discomfort or a sensation of grittiness in the eyes, often accompanied by redness, watering, itching, or burning. It can be caused by a variety of factors, ranging from environmental irritants to underlying health conditions.Eye irritation can stem from a variety of causes, including environmental factors, infections, allergies, and prolonged exposure to digital screens. Symptoms typically include redness, itching, burning, dryness, and a gritty feeling. Common environmental triggers include smoke, dust, and wind, while infections like conjunctivitis and dry eye syndrome also contribute to discomfort. To manage eye irritation, it’s essential to identify and avoid triggers. Over-the-counter artificial tears can provide relief for dry eyes, and antihistamine eye drops may help with allergy-related symptoms. If irritation persists or worsens, consulting an eye care professional is crucial to rule out underlying conditions and ensure appropriate treatment.
